Greetings from AFIC Secretariat. We have been approached to support
campaign for an RTI law in the Philippines. 2 years ago we supported a
letter to the President of the Philippines calling on her to help push
for the adoption of an RTI law there. At that time, the law was within
a hair's breadth of being passed, but unfortunately it did not quite
make it.
We hope that with the new President, who is more supportive, the law
would go through, but we are again facing the possibility that time
might run out (this Congress ends in May next year). The draft on the
table is one that civil society groups in the Philippines support, and
it also takes into account some concerns of the President. We have also
rated it using our RTI Rating, and it did well (102 points).
Nepomuceno Malaluan, the Co-Convenor of the leading civil society
grouping in the Philippines, the Right to Know. Right Now! Coalition
and Toby Mendel from Law and Democracy have written to us asking for
international support at this crucial time (letter attached).
